Discover the Timeless Elegance of Llanelly House

Celebrated as one of the finest examples of early Georgian architecture in South Wales, Llanelly House stands proudly as a Grade I listed treasure, a true “Welsh Georgian Gem” at the very heart of Llanelli.

Today, this magnificent residence has been exquisitely restored, blending heritage with contemporary sophistication. At its core, our elegant Bistro offers a refined yet welcoming setting, where guests can indulge in exceptional dining while surrounded by the charm and character of centuries past.

Step beyond the grand façade and immerse yourself in the captivating stories of Llanelly House. Our expertly guided Heritage Tours invite you to uncover the rich history (and a few scandalous secrets) of Llanelli during the 18th and 19th centuries, brought vividly to life within these remarkable walls.

For younger visitors, our enchanting Victorian Schoolroom Experience offers a truly memorable journey back in time. School groups and families alike can step into the past, taking their place at traditional desks and discovering what education was like in a bygone era; an engaging and immersive experience that sparks curiosity and imagination.

Llanelly House has also been thoughtfully re-imagined as a stunning Wedding Venue and Event Space. From elegant and intimate celebrations to unique themed evenings such as Live Tours with our enthusiastic volunteers, the house provides an unforgettable backdrop for every occasion.

Join us throughout the day to savour a leisurely breakfast, indulge in a classic afternoon tea, or linger over a relaxed and delicious lunch, all within a setting steeped in history and elegance.

The ground floor is open for all to explore, while the upper floors may be accessed exclusively as part of our guided tours. With a variety of experiences available; including signature tours, group visits, educational programmes, and atmospheric winter ghost tours — there is truly something for everyone. Advance booking is essential, and opening times and tour availability may vary.
